mirror of
https://github.com/ethereum/solidity
synced 2023-10-03 13:03:40 +00:00
parent
6b052249da
commit
d47fcbb612
@ -509,7 +509,8 @@ In particular, the following operations will consume more gas than the stipend p
|
||||
Please ensure you test your fallback function thoroughly to ensure the execution cost is less than 2300 gas before deploying a contract.
|
||||
|
||||
.. warning::
|
||||
Contracts that receive Ether but do not define a fallback function
|
||||
Contracts that receive Ether directly (without a function call, i.e. using ``send`` or ``transfer``)
|
||||
but do not define a fallback function
|
||||
throw an exception, sending back the Ether (this was different
|
||||
before Solidity v0.4.0). So if you want your contract to receive Ether,
|
||||
you have to implement a fallback function.
|
||||
|
Loading…
Reference in New Issue
Block a user